Thanks, I was hoping people would take a liking to it and appreciate where I am going with the project. Some time soon she's getting a temporary heart transplant to a 998 A+ engine while I get the original one sorted. Spec for that will be nice as I'm thinking along the lines of 1046cc wedged lightened and fully balanced bottom end, light weight flywheel etc, pocketed block so I can still use the 940 head with a nice cam and maybe a hif44. It'll be revvy and fun, just how I like 'em.

The arches are Miglia ones that I've modified to fit and she's sat on 10x6 revolutions with Yokohama A032r tyres and yes they do grip like they look. I surprise many a modern car when I go belting past them into a round-a-bout. Twisted Evil Trouble is I need bucket seats as I tend to slide in the seat a bit too much. Laughing
